Death prowls the Basque town of Guernica, besieged by a civil war, and it falls on the shoulders of one cowardly but romantic soldier to save it...if he can overcome his anxiety first. *** Set in the Spanish Civil War, the town of Guernica has remained relatively out of harm's way of General Franco's Nationalist faction and their push to conquer all of Spain. Alférez Sebastián "Sebas" Goicochea, an officer fighting on behalf of the Basque Republican Army, dreads the day when the town inevitably falls to the oncoming Nationalist forces, aides by the Nazi regime. But after the mysterious disappearance of several of his squad mates, and reports of disturbing sounds coming from all over the town, he realizes that the enemy does not come bearing uniforms and weapons, but crosses and priest's clothing. That, and the skin of his former comrades. Follow Sebas and his squad as they overcome their personal demons in order to battle new ones, to save the love of his life, and to stop the advance of the Nationalist/Nazi forces from destroying the only place he calls a home. Rosie Grey was only seven years old when she arrived at Mr Thompson's cotton factory. Now fourteen, she has become accustomed to the treatment of the workers and the harsh conditions under which they are forced to work. After an accident in the storeroom leads to her dismissal, Rosie must try to make her own way in the real world, away from the life she had grown used to. But despite being seemingly free from her life at the factory, Rosie struggles with the dark past that holds her captive, and she doesn't know if she will ever be able to escape the life she tries so hard to forget. When Mollie starts to prefer the dreams she's having to the painful reality of life, she's forced to choose between embracing a fantasy or the man she loves. ***** Since she was seven, Mollie Cutright has known two truths: she loves Howard Flynn and her dreams are the most magical part of her life. Each day she suffers at the hands of her abusive parents, but each night she is surrounded by a loving family who call her by a different name. Growing up in 1930's Virginia, no one has patience for a girl who might be mad, so Mollie strives to keep her dreams (and how often they intrude on her reality) a secret. But when her secret comes out, Mollie is sent to an asylum, though not before she and Howard are secretly engaged. It is at the asylum she discovers the dreams are echoes of her past lives. She's an immortal, if she makes a journey to claim her heritage. The problem is, if she continues down this path, she can never see Howard, the love of her life, again.
